Maintaining and Replacing the MAP Sensor on Your 2003 Ford Mondeo

The 2003 Ford Mondeo is a reliable vehicle that requires regular maintenance to ensure optimal performance. One of the key components in this car's engine management system is the Manifold Absolute Pressure (MAP) sensor. The MAP sensor plays a crucial role in monitoring the pressure within the intake manifold, which in turn informs the engine control unit (ECU) about the engine load. With this information, the ECU can adjust the air-fuel mixture accordingly to ensure the engine runs efficiently. Given its importance, understanding how to maintain and replace the MAP sensor is valuable for any Mondeo owner.

Over time, the MAP sensor can become faulty or dirty due to constant exposure to combustion by-products and other contaminants present in the engine bay. If you notice symptoms such as poor fuel economy, rough idling, or the engine check light illuminating, these could indicate issues with the MAP sensor. Regular checks and maintenance can help you avoid larger, more costly problems down the road.

If you're embarking on replacing the MAP sensor yourself, it's a manageable task even for those with limited mechanical experience. The MAP sensor is usually found on or near the intake manifold, making it easy to access. Typically, it is a small rectangular component attached by screws or bolts, and connected directly to the engine with a wire harness. To get started, make sure you have all necessary tools and equipment ready, including a socket wrench set and a new MAP sensor that's compatible with the 2003 Ford Mondeo.

  1. Ensure the vehicle is safely parked and the ignition is off. Disconnect the negative battery terminal to prevent any electrical short circuits.
  2. Locate the MAP sensor on the intake manifold. You may need to remove some other components or wiring to get better access, depending on the engine layout.
  3. Disconnect the electrical connector attached to the MAP sensor. Be gentle to avoid damaging the connector or wires, which could lead to additional repairs.
  4. Using an appropriate tool, remove the screws or bolts securing the MAP sensor to the manifold. Once detached, carefully lift away the old MAP sensor.
  5. Before installing the new MAP sensor, ensure the mounting surface is clean from any debris or residue. A clean surface ensures a good seal and proper function.
  6. Attach the new MAP sensor by aligning it on the manifold and securing it with the screws or bolts. Avoid over-tightening, as this may cause damage to the sensor or manifold.
  7. Reconnect the electrical connector to the new MAP sensor. Make sure it sits firmly in place to guarantee a reliable electrical connection.
  8. Reconnect the negative battery terminal and start the engine to ensure it runs smoothly without error lights on the dashboard.

Once the MAP sensor replacement is complete, take the car for a short drive to ensure all systems are functioning properly. You'll find that with a clean and properly operating MAP sensor, the Mondeo should offer smoother performance, better fuel efficiency, and overall improved engine response.
